Fire breaks out near Pasadena after different fire devastated LA County’s westside neighborhoods

LOS ANGELES COUNTY, Calif. – As firefighters worked around the clock to respond to the massive fire in the Pacific Palisades, another fire broke out in LA County – this time near Pasadena.

The “Eaton Fire” was first reported near Altadena Drive and Midwick Drive a little after 6:15 p.m. on January 7 near the Altadena-Pasadena area. At last check, the fire spread to 200 acres with 0% containment, according to Cal Fire.

As of Tuesday, 7 p.m., officials did not say if the fire had caused any damage to nearby buildings or homes in the area.
